ASME High-Frequency Welded Boiler H Type Fin Tube With Strong Structural Rigidity Product Description H-shaped finned tube (H fin tube), also known as H-shaped rib tube, also known as butterfly tube, is welded two pieces of steel with an arc in the middle and the light tube together symmetrically to form a fin (rib or butterfly),and the front shape is quite like the letter "H", so it is called H-shaped fin tube (H fin tube). Professional Stainless Steel Boiler Economizer For Heat Recovery H Fin Tube Economizer Introduction of Boiler Economizer We can manufacture three types of boiler economizer, bare tube economizer, H finned tube economizer and spiral finned tube economizer. H-finned tube economizer is high efficient heat exchanger economizer which is consisted of H-finned tubes.
